Research and development (R&D) tax relief is intended to encourage investment in innovation, by providing tax incentives to UK businesses. It is estimated that over £500m is left unclaimed in Scotland alone.
Many companies just don’t realise they qualify, believing R&D is something associated with white coats pipettes and test tubes.
In fact, the UK Government’s definition of R&D for tax purposes is surprisingly wide. If you've made something cheaper, faster, smaller, larger or longer then it could count as R&D. Similarly, if you have duplicated a product, process or service and improved it in the process then this could also be eligible. In fact if you have even made something more attractive and as a result had a technical challenge then you could also be missing out. Many who have managed to navigate the legislation and make a claim do not claim nearly enough. It is estimated the average claim is not better than half what it should be.
